MatlabCode

本站所有资源均为高质量资源,各种姿势下载。

您现在的位置是:MatlabCode > 资源下载 > 一般算法 > Algorithm for Sensor Selection via Convex Optimization

Algorithm for Sensor Selection via Convex Optimization

资 源 简 介

Algorithm for Sensor Selection via Convex Optimization

详 情 说 明

传感器选择问题在物联网和监控系统中至关重要,它需要在有限的资源条件下选出最有效的传感器组合。凸优化为解决该问题提供了数学严谨的计算框架。

核心思路是将离散的传感器选择问题转化为连续的凸优化问题。通过引入松弛变量,把原本的0-1整数规划转化为可在多项式时间内求解的凸问题。常用方法包括基追踪(Basis Pursuit)和LASSO回归,它们通过L1范数正则化诱导解的稀疏性。

算法实现通常包含三个关键步骤:首先建立观测模型的数学表示,将传感器测量表示为系统状态的线性变换;然后设计合适的优化目标函数,如估计误差的协方差矩阵的迹或行列式;最后通过迭代阈值法或内点法求解优化问题,并采用舍入技术将连续解离散化。

该方法的优势在于能平衡计算复杂度和选择精度,特别适用于大规模传感器网络。实际应用中需注意测量矩阵的互相关特性,过高的相关性可能导致优化问题病态。通过适当加入冗余约束或采用鲁棒优化技术可提高算法可靠性。